Stoughton Chamber Will Welcome County Official At Upcoming Meeting
The Norfolk County register of deeds will be the guest speaker.

The Stoughton Chamber of Commerce will welcome the Norfolk County register of deeds as the guest speaker for its Monday, Dec. 1, Business Before Hours meeting.
William P. O’Donnell will discuss “the historical nature of the registry and his ongoing efforts to modernize and computerize the vast number of Norfolk County real estate records,” according to a press release. He will also take questions and address the Massachusetts Homestead Act.
The meeting will take place at 7:30 a.m. at the Panera Café located at 1334 Park Street in Stoughton.
